Apple Inc. $AAPL Stock Holdings Lowered by Kiley Juergens Wealth Management LLC

Kiley Juergens Wealth Management LLC trimmed its position in Apple Inc. (NASDAQ:AAPLFree Report) by 2.1% during the 4th quarter, Holdings Channel reports. The institutional investor owned 143,370 shares of the iPhone maker’s stock after selling 3,047 shares during the period. Apple makes up 8.4% of Kiley Juergens Wealth Management LLC’s holdings, making the stock its 2nd biggest holding. Kiley Juergens Wealth Management LLC’s holdings in Apple were worth $38,977,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Apple Stock Down 0.0%

NASDAQ:AAPL opened at $293.25 on Monday. The firm’s 50-day moving average price is $261.85 and its 200-day moving average price is $266.04. The company has a market capitalization of $4.31 trillion, a PE ratio of 35.46, a P/E/G ratio of 2.55 and a beta of 1.06.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.70, a current ratio of 1.07 and a quick ratio of 1.02. Apple Inc. has a 1-year low of $193.46 and a 1-year high of $294.76.

Apple (NASDAQ:AAPLG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, April 30th. The iPhone maker reported $2.01 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$1.95 by $0.06. Apple had a net margin of 27.15% and a return on equity of 146.69%. The company had revenue of $111.18 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$109.46 billion. During the same period in the prior year, the firm posted $1.65 EPS. Apple’s revenue for the quarter was up 16.6% on a year-over-year basis. On average, equities analysts predict that Apple Inc. will post 8.74 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Apple Increases Dividend

The company also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, May 14th. Investors of record on Monday, May 11th will be given a dividend of $0.27 per share. This is a positive change from Apple’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.26.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Monday, May 11th. This represents a $1.08 annualized dividend and a yield of 0.4%. Apple’s payout ratio is currently 12.58%.

Insider Activity at Apple

In related news, SVP Deirdre O’brien sold 30,002 shares of the stock in a transaction dated Thursday, April 2nd. The shares were sold at an average price of $255.35, for a total transaction of $7,661,010.70. Following the sale, the senior vice president directly owned 136,810 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$34,934,433.50. This represents a 17.99% decrease in their position. The sale was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which can be accessed through this hyperlink. The transaction was executed under a pre-arranged Rule 10b5-1 trading plan. Also, CFO Kevan Parekh sold 1,534 shares of the stock in a transaction dated Thursday, April 23rd. The shares were sold at an average price of $275.00, for a total transaction of $421,850.00. Following the sale, the chief financial officer directly owned 13,366 shares in the company, valued at $3,675,650. This trade represents a 10.30%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The SEC filing for this sale provides additional information. In the last ninety days, insiders have sold 96,485 shares of company stock valued at $24,594,845. 0.06% of the stock is owned by insiders.

Apple Company Profile

Apple Inc (NASDAQ: AAPL) is a multinational technology company headquartered in Cupertino, California, founded in 1976 by Steve Jobs, Steve Wozniak and Ronald Wayne. The company designs, develops and sells consumer electronics, software and services. Over its history Apple has evolved from personal computers to a broad portfolio that spans mobile devices, wearables, home entertainment and digital services.

Apple’s principal hardware products include the iPhone smartphone, iPad tablet, Mac personal computers, Apple Watch wearable devices and a range of accessories such as AirPods and HomePod.
